When The Coral first arrived on the scene in 2001 with their EP Shadows Fall , the British press hailed them as their answer to the The Strokes. NME called The Coral the best new band in England. Their fervent originality struck a chord that kept on ringing until their 2002 self-titled debut release.
That's when the praise really started flowing in, as did the sailing references: they were even nominated for the Mercury Music Prize a day after the album was released. The Coral were jaunty, rambunctious and youthful (their oldest member only 21); their music was strangely coherent despite the obvious oddness and idiosyncratic nature of each and every song.
The psychedelic sheen doesn't hide a sturdy pop surface, though, and neither does is obfuscate the boatload of talent these young men obviously have.
